The Ministry of Road Transport & Highways (MoRTH) has been facilitating computerization of over 1300+ Road Transport Offices (RTOs) across the country. RTOs issue Registration Certificate (R.C.) & Driving License (D.L.) that are mandatory requirements and are valid across the country, subject to certain provisions and permissions.

With wide variations in state policies and manual/ system based procedures being followed across the country, it had become necessary to define same standards for these documents on a pan-India level to ensure interoperability, correctness and timely availability of information. SCOSTA committee setup for this purpose had recommended a uniform standardized software across the country.

The Ministry thus entrusted National Informatics Centre (N.I.C.) with the task of standardizing & deploying two softwares – VAHAN for Vehicle Registration and SARATHI for Driving Licenses and of compiling the data with respect to Vehicle Registration and Driving Licenses of all the states in State Register and National Register.

The applications VAHAN & SARATHI were conceptualized to capture the functionalities as mandated by Central Motor Vehicle Act, 1988 as well as State motor vehicle Rules with customization in the core product to suit the requirements of 36 States and UTs.

    Apply Online for Learner Driving Licence at Sarathi.parivahan.gov.in

    Learner Driver Licence required the following steps while applying online sarathi.parivahan.gov.in

    • FILL APPLICATION DETAILS LL
    • FEE PAYMENT
    • VERIFY THE PAY STATUS
    • PRINT THE RECEIPT
    • LL SLOT BOOK

    We have provided the exact link to sarathi parivahan sewa application portal. You need to select your state before going ahead.

    1. First of all Click the apply online link and select Driver Does not hold Driving Licence and Click Submit
    2. Then Select State, RTO Office, and Pin Code
    3. Then Enter Personal Details, and Contact Details
    4. After that, Enter Permanent Address
    5. In the end, select the vehicles you want to apply

    Once your application is completed, click the submit button and process for fee payment.

    After paying the fee, take a printout of the application and proceed. Once everything is finalized, select your LL Slot and book the date.

    Documents Required for Learner Driver Licence

    • Aadhar Card
    • Pan card
    • Residence certificate along with copies
    • Passport size photograph
    • Form No. 2
    • Medical Certificate in Form No. 1A

    Apply online for a Driving Licence online at Sarathi Parivahan Sewa

    Driver Licence required the following steps while applying online sarathi.parivahan.gov.in

    1. Fill Applicant Details
    2. Upload Documents
    3. Upload Photo and Signature if required (applicable for only some states)
    4. DL Test Slot Booking (applicable for only some states)
    5. Payment of Fee
    6. Verify the Pay Status
    7. Print the receipt

    How to apply online for a Driving Licence 

    1. First of all click the Apply Online Link
    2. Then enter Learning Licence Number and Date of Birth and then click OK
    3. You will see a complete detailed page of your Learning Driving Licence
    4. Pay your fee for the Driving Licence and Book your Slot and Click Submit

    How to Check Application Status of Driving License in sarathi parivahan sewa website?

    Follow the steps to check the driving license application status on sarathi parivahan sewa website:

    1. Visit the official website of Sarathi Parivahan Transport Service to check the Driving Licence Application Status Online.
    2. Select state -> “Apply Online” -> “Driving Licence Application Status
    3. Enter Application Number and Date of Birth.
    4. Now click on the “submit” button and check out the status of the application form.

    FAQ (LEARNER LICENCE)

    1. How can I obtain a Learner’s Licence ?

    Applicants can vis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ice and apply for Learner
    Licence ONLINE by following the link “New Learning Licence “ Applicants should take print of
    the duly filled-in ONLINE application along with the reference number and submit at the
    chosen RTO office. Wherever the ONLINE transactions are not enabled, the applicants can
    submit the application in the prescribed CMV Form-2 / Unified Form to the jurisdictional
    licensing authority.

    2. What documents are required to be carried to the RTO office ?
    Check the application status and click on print acknowledgment which shows required
    documents.
    2) click on print form 1 & can download application form & Form1A ,
    3)click on Appointment letter from the same application status .
    4)Fee receipt.

    3. Is Form 1A Mandatory for Learner Licence Test?
    Yes. Form 1 should be invariably attached with Form 1A ( Medical Fitness)

    Log on https://parivahan.gov.in/parivahan >>Informational Services>>DownloadableForms>
    AllForms>>Form-1(Application – cum – Declaration as to Physical Fitness) and Form-
    1A(Medical Fitness)

    4. How to check the status of my application at any stage.

    Vis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>>select State > and click on
    Apply online
    >select Application status.

    5. How to take re-appointment for Learner Licence Test ?

    Take re-appointment through vis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ice
    >>Select
    State>>and Click on “Appointments ( slot booking)>>Learner’s licence Test link.

    6. Can I apply for Driving Licence after the Learner Licence has expired ?

    No. Apply for Driving licence before your Learner Licence expires and complete the driving
    test .

    7. What happens if I am absent on the day of the Learner Licence Test ?

    You have to take re-appoinment. Through vis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>>Select State>> Appointments(Slot booking)>>Learner’s Licence Test.

    8. What should I do if I fail the Learner Licence Test?
    You have to pay Retest fee and book fresh appointment. For Retest payment visit
    https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>>Select State>>and Click on Fee/
    Payments>>EPAYMENT>>RETEST FEE.
    For Reappointment Through vis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ice
    >
    >>select
    State>>and Click on “Appointments ( slot booking)>>Learner’s licence Test link.

    9. What is the validity of Learner Licence?
    The Learner Licence is valid through out India for a period of 6 months only. In case of expiry
    of the Learner Licence the applicant needs to repeat the process afresh.

    10. What is the procedure for payment of fees?

    Fill Application & check application status provided on the website and click on pending
    payment flow and make payment
    or
    On parivahan.gov.in > home page> select State > click on payment link and select E-
    payment > Application fee.

    11. After online procedure is completed why should we visit the RTO ?

    After completing online procedure, for further processing of application you should visit
    the concerned RTO office with the required documents as shown on the acknowledgtement
    slip. You should also carry a copy of the fee receipt.

    12. The session expired when applying for Learner Licence or Driving Licence.
    What is to be done?

    Try again by closing the application and start the procedure from the begining.

    13. Option of online fees payment is not available for Learner Licence.
    Pay the fees at the concerned RTO cash counter. Online fee payment facility is not available
    for some RTOs.

    14. I already uploaded the necessary documents. But, now I want to replace one
    document with another?


    vis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>>Select State>>Go to ‘Upload
    Documents” and Select>>Upload Documents/Scanned images>> select the type of
    document to be replaced (eg. address proof, age proof). Upload the desired document which
    will replace the old document.

    15. How can I upload photo and signature?
    Visit > https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>> Select State and click on Apply
    online > Select Application status and enter application number. Click on photo and
    signature shown as pending and upload both.

    16. What is the meaning of ` Application is under scrutiny & processing at RTO Level’?

    Scrutiny means applicant has to visit the concerned RTO for physical verification of
    documents and submit Biometrics to complete the process.

    17. How can I make payment if payment access is denied?
    You need to try again after 1 or 2 hrs from the fee payment link .

    18. Can I cancel my application and get refund of fee?
    Application cancellation is a non-recoverable process. If cancelled
    the application (file) will be totally closed and cannot
    be restored. All the data and documents will become null and void. Fees once paid will not
    be refunded on cancellation of the application.

    19. If payment is made twice then how to get one payment back?

    Need to consult the concerned RTO or approach the concerned department as the process is
    not refundable through the portal.

    20. How to know the status of my application ?

    You can vis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>> select State > and
    click on apply online and select application status.

    21. How can I change my address after submission of application and completion of
    payment ?

    Consult the concerned RTO. The is no provision to change the address after submission of
    the application.

    22. I did not attend Learner License test on the scheduled date of appointment?
    Re-schedule the appointment subject to availability of slots.

    23. Is online slot booking available for all RTOs ? What should be done if slots not
    available on the required dates?

    Some of the RTOs do not have the facility of online booking of slots. If the facility is available
    and slots are not available, consult the concerend RTO as the slots are released as per their
    requirements.

    24. Why should I visit RTO even after successful submission of application?
    Visit to the RTO is necessary after completing the online procedure for further processing of
    the application such as biometrics, document verification etc.

    25. Can I add another class of vehicle after submission of the application ?

    Applicant can add one more class of vehicle through modify application link but cannot
    remove already existing category.
    Visit https://sarathi.parivahan.gov.in/sarathiservice >> Select State>>Modify
    Applications>>Add Class of Vehicles.
